Through a cascade of links too lengthy to summarize, I was led back to a May, 2017, article in The Atlantic by Caitlin Flanagan who writes interesting things about the leftist political bias of late nite TV hosts. Check out this:
Though aimed at blue-state sophisticates, these shows are an unintended but powerful form of propaganda for conservatives. When Republicans see these harsh jokes—which echo down through the morning news shows and the chattering day’s worth of viral clips, along with those of Jimmy Kimmel, Stephen Colbert, and Seth Meyers—they don’t just see a handful of comics mocking them. They see HBO, Comedy Central, TBS, ABC, CBS, and NBC.

In other words, they see exactly what Donald Trump has taught them: that the entire media landscape loathes them, their values, their family, and their religion. It is hardly a reach for them to further imagine that the legitimate (sic) news shows on these channels are run by similarly partisan players—nor is it at all illogical.
Loathing begets loathing, and foments polarization, which leads to hate. TV ratings are going where? Down, you say? In the immortal words of Casablanca’s Capt. Louis Renault, “I’m shocked, shocked....”
